      <description>&lt;P&gt;If you use Canon EF-S lenses on the EOS R5 Mark II, the camera will automatically select 1.6x crop mode, so you only capture 22MP images, not the full 45MP. Some lenses designed for crop sensor DSLRs from other brands do not correctly tell the camera they are crop lenses and then you may see vignetting - significant darkening of the corners of the frame.&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;EF lenses can be used, but depending on the age and model of lens you may find some restrictions of the functions or speed of the camera compared to using RF lenses.&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;</description>
